Output 12089e7d9876363835ab33f45a3a4c6145f6f2f7274e20ad46ce3e14981cd470:2

value
736281
script pubkey
OP_0 OP_PUSHBYTES_20 51abfac5522cadb7230beb061123b5b1ee427410
address
tb1q2x4l432j9jkmwgctavrpzga4k8hyyaqselagsz
transaction
12089e7d9876363835ab33f45a3a4c6145f6f2f7274e20ad46ce3e14981cd470
confirmations
103031
spent
true